God Wants You

Did you know it does not matter how old you are to God? Through Scripture, God used the young, the old, the middle-aged.  And He used people of all diversities. He used people with challenges and accepted people of all walks of life.

1 Timothy 4:12, "Do not let anyone treat you as if you are unimportant because you are young. Instead, be an example to the believers with your words, your actions, your love, your faith, and your pure life."

Being young does not lower your self-worth or value in the body of Christ. 
Neither does being old. God chose to use multiple young people in Bible times to convey his message, bring healing to the sick, act in great faith, and do miracles.  David was approximately eleven years old when he slayed the 9 ft giant, Goliath. Josiah was only seven years old when he became king of Israel, and Solomon was twelve. And a little boy with a little lunch was the conduit through which over 5,000 people were fed on a hillside. And there were great men of the bible who were over the age of 100 and continued to be God's instrument in a fallen world. God continues to use young and old people in the world today.

There are no more excuses for how young you are or your lack of experience.  Neither is there an excuse for being too old.  The anointing of God on your life will make an eternal impact. Follow God faithfully and be an example, "with your words, your actions, your love, your faith, and your pure life." Get ready for God to use you in small and great ways.  You are His ambassador in this present world.
